当前位置: 首页 > news >正文

GitHub Desktop汉化终极指南:三分钟让GitHub界面说中文

GitHub Desktop汉化终极指南:三分钟让GitHub界面说中文

【免费下载链接】GitHubDesktop2ChineseGithubDesktop语言本地化(汉化)工具 【GitHub桌面客户端中文汉化】项目地址: https://gitcode.com/gh_mirrors/gi/GitHubDesktop2Chinese

你是否曾面对GitHub Desktop满屏的英文命令感到困惑?当团队讨论"commit"、"push"、"pull request"时,你还在默默查阅翻译?别担心,GitHubDesktop2Chinese项目为你提供了一键汉化的完美解决方案,让Git操作变得像使用微信一样简单直观!

为什么你需要中文版GitHub Desktop?

想象一下这样的场景:一位刚入行的前端开发者小王,每天需要频繁使用GitHub Desktop进行代码管理。但英文界面让他每次操作都要停下来思考"Stage Changes"是什么意思,"Fetch Origin"又是做什么的。一天下来,他发现自己花费在理解界面上的时间比写代码还多。

这正是GitHubDesktop2Chinese要解决的问题。这个开源项目通过智能文本映射系统,将GitHub Desktop的所有界面元素精准翻译成中文,让你能够:

  • 专注代码逻辑,而不是界面翻译
  • 快速上手Git操作,降低学习门槛
  • 提升团队协作效率,统一中文术语
  • 支持最新版本,包括预览版功能

项目核心优势:不只是翻译那么简单

GitHubDesktop2Chinese的独特之处在于它的智能兼容性开发友好性。与简单的语言包不同,这个工具采用了先进的文本映射机制。

智能版本适配

无论GitHub Desktop如何更新,汉化工具都能通过正则表达式智能匹配界面文本。这意味着即使GitHub Desktop发布了新版本,汉化也能快速适配,不会因为几个字符的变化就失效。

开发者友好设计

项目特别为汉化贡献者设计了开发模式。在json/关于一些注意事项.txt文件中,详细说明了如何编写高质量的汉化条目。比如,你可以使用正则表达式(..)来匹配动态参数,然后在替换文本中用$1引用捕获的内容。

四步完成汉化:简单到超乎想象

第一步:获取汉化工具

首先,你需要获取GitHubDesktop2Chinese工具。可以通过以下方式:

git clone https://gitcode.com/gh_mirrors/gi/GitHubDesktop2Chinese

或者直接从项目页面下载编译好的可执行文件。

第二步:一键运行汉化

将下载的GitHubDesktop2Chinese.exe放在任意目录,双击运行。程序会自动:

  1. 检测GitHub Desktop的安装位置
  2. 备份原始文件确保安全
  3. 从云端获取最新的汉化配置文件
  4. 精准替换所有英文文本

第三步:验证汉化效果

重启GitHub Desktop,你会发现所有菜单、按钮、提示都变成了熟悉的中文。从"File"到"文件",从"Repository"到"仓库",一切都变得亲切自然。

第四步:享受高效开发

现在,你可以专注于代码本身,而不是界面理解。提交代码、管理分支、处理合并请求,所有操作都一目了然。

高级技巧:打造个性化汉化体验

开发模式快速测试

如果你是汉化贡献者,可以按住Shift键运行程序,进入开发模式。这样只会替换main_devrenderer_dev数组中的条目,大幅提升测试效率。

预览功能支持

想要体验GitHub Desktop的最新功能?只需设置环境变量:

set GITHUB_DESKTOP_PREVIEW_FEATURES=1

汉化工具完美支持所有预览版功能,包括最新的AI生成提交摘要功能。

自定义汉化内容

json/localization.json文件中,你可以看到完整的汉化映射结构。文件分为几个关键部分:

  • main数组:处理核心功能文本
  • renderer数组:负责界面显示内容
  • main_devrenderer_dev:开发专用映射

汉化编写规范:专业级的文本处理

转义规则要点

编写汉化条目时,有几个关键规则需要注意:

  1. 双引号必须转义:使用\"而不是直接的双引号
  2. 特殊字符双反斜杠:对于?等正则特殊字符,需要写成\\?
  3. 建议添加引号:在匹配字符串前后添加引号,避免意外匹配

正则表达式高级应用

项目支持正则表达式匹配,这为版本兼容性提供了强大保障。例如:

["Ee.createElement\\((..),null,this.props.repositoryName", "Ee.createElement($1,null,this.props.repositoryName)"]

这里的(..)匹配任意两个字符,$1引用捕获的内容,即使GitHub Desktop更新了参数名,汉化依然有效。

常见问题与解决方案

汉化过程中断怎么办?

程序内置了完善的异常处理机制。如果汉化过程中出现问题,系统会自动恢复到汉化前的状态,确保你的GitHub Desktop安全无忧。

缺少运行库文件?

如果提示缺少MSVCP140_ATOMIC_WAIT.dll等文件,请安装最新版Microsoft Visual C++运行库。这是Windows程序的常见依赖,安装一次即可解决所有类似问题。

版本更新后汉化失效?

每次GitHub Desktop更新后,都需要重新运行汉化程序。好消息是,GitHubDesktop2Chinese会自动检测新版本,并提示你进行更新。

如何编译源代码?

如果你想从源码构建,可以使用Visual Studio 2022打开项目文件夹,CMake会自动配置构建环境。项目依赖包括:

  • CLI11:命令行参数解析
  • cpp-httplib:HTTP客户端
  • nlohmann/json:JSON处理
  • spdlog:日志记录
  • WinReg:Windows注册表操作

加入汉化社区:共同打造更好的中文体验

GitHubDesktop2Chinese是一个开源项目,欢迎所有开发者参与贡献。如果你发现未汉化的文本,或者有更好的翻译建议,都可以通过以下方式参与:

  1. 克隆项目git clone https://gitcode.com/gh_mirrors/gi/GitHubDesktop2Chinese
  2. 阅读规范:仔细阅读json/关于一些注意事项.txt中的编写规范
  3. 添加条目:在json/localization.json中按照格式添加新的汉化条目
  4. 提交PR:将你的贡献提交到项目

项目采用友好的协作模式,即使是汉化新手也能快速上手。所有的贡献者都会在程序启动时显示,感谢每一个为中文开发者社区做出贡献的人。

最佳实践与使用技巧

版本同步策略

建议在每次GitHub Desktop版本更新后,立即更新汉化工具。项目会及时适配新版本,确保汉化的完整性。

数据安全保障

虽然汉化过程非常安全,但建议在操作前备份重要的Git仓库数据。这是良好的开发习惯,能避免任何意外情况。

多环境适配

无论是个人开发环境还是团队协作环境,GitHubDesktop2Chinese都能完美适配。团队成员使用统一的中文界面,能显著提升沟通效率。

技术原理揭秘:智能文本映射系统

GitHubDesktop2Chinese的核心是一个智能文本映射系统。它通过分析GitHub Desktop的JavaScript文件,识别出所有需要汉化的文本,然后根据json/localization.json中的映射关系进行精准替换。

系统采用正则表达式匹配,这带来了几个优势:

  1. 高兼容性:即使文本格式有微小变化,也能正确匹配
  2. 高效率:一次扫描,批量替换
  3. 高精度:避免误匹配其他代码内容

未来展望:更智能的汉化体验

随着AI技术的发展,GitHubDesktop2Chinese也在探索更智能的汉化方式。未来的版本可能会加入:

  • AI辅助翻译:自动生成高质量的汉化建议
  • 上下文感知:根据使用场景提供更准确的翻译
  • 实时更新:云端同步最新的汉化内容
  • 多语言支持:除了中文,支持更多语言

结语:让技术回归本质

GitHubDesktop2Chinese不仅仅是一个汉化工具,它代表了一种理念:技术应该服务于人,而不是让人去适应技术。通过消除语言障碍,这个项目让更多的中文开发者能够专注于代码本身,享受编程的乐趣。

无论你是Git新手还是经验丰富的开发者,GitHubDesktop2Chinese都能为你提供更好的使用体验。现在就开始行动,让你的GitHub Desktop说中文,开启更高效的开发之旅!

记住,优秀的工具应该让你忘记工具本身的存在。通过GitHubDesktop2Chinese,GitHub Desktop将成为你真正的开发伙伴,而不是需要翻译的外国软件。加入我们,一起打造更好的中文开发环境!

【免费下载链接】GitHubDesktop2ChineseGithubDesktop语言本地化(汉化)工具 【GitHub桌面客户端中文汉化】项目地址: https://gitcode.com/gh_mirrors/gi/GitHubDesktop2Chinese

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/865923/

相关文章:

  • asc-devkit C API asc_and函数
  • 解锁游戏世界的3D模型编辑:NifSkope专业工具深度解析
  • 如何5分钟掌握B站视频智能总结工具:从下载到知识提取完整指南
  • 2026年5月河北钢套钢蒸汽保温钢管/涂塑钢管/3PE防腐钢管/聚氨酯/衬塑钢管领域的真正专业源头厂家? - 2026年企业推荐榜
  • 硬件设计应用解析:钡特电源 VB10-48S05S 与金升阳 URB4805S-10WR3 属工业标准模块电源封装与性能
  • Applite完整指南:免费开源macOS软件管家,告别命令行操作烦恼
  • sdf核心算法揭秘:深入理解Marching Cubes和符号距离函数原理
  • 终极Windows风扇控制指南:用FanControl彻底优化电脑散热与噪音
  • CANN/pypto余弦函数API文档
  • ai制作网站教程,新手不要错过! - FaiscoJeff
  • 技术服务商的AI赋能之路:一个“飞轮效应“的真实案例
  • 咖博士和德龙咖啡机哪个好?2026年家用选择指南 - 品牌排行榜
  • 利用Taotoken多模型聚合能力,为AIGC应用动态选择最佳模型
  • CANN asc-devkit C API向量归约函数
  • 构建多Agent工作流时统一接入Taotoken聚合API的方案
  • 邮件安全联防预警平台“网哨M01”:全面联防对抗社工钓鱼攻击
  • 甜红葡萄酒常见问题解答(2026最新专家版) - 资讯纵览
  • 【限时开放】百度智能云DeepSeek专属部署模板(含自动扩缩容脚本+可观测性埋点),仅限前200名开发者领取
  • 如何快速掌握APK逆向:APKToolGUI图形化工具的完整实战教程
  • FreeACS深度解析:企业级TR-069 ACS服务器架构设计与实战部署指南
  • AI-auth-toolkit社区贡献指南:从入门到核心开发者
  • 终极自动化指南:如何用AALC解放你的Limbus Company游戏时间
  • 城市酷选排队免单模式深度拆解:从1.0到6.0的演进逻辑与行业启示
  • KirikiriTools深度解析:打破视觉小说引擎资源加密的技术革命
  • 3种免费方法解锁加密音乐:Unlock-Music让你的音乐重获自由
  • 为什么92%的DeepSeek团队在Service Mesh升级后P99延迟反升?内核级eBPF旁路采集方案紧急上线(仅限首批200家白名单)
  • 砀山县黄金回收店铺哪家好 靠谱门店推荐及联系方式 - 莘州文化
  • APK逆向分析完整实战指南:使用APKToolGUI图形化工具快速入门
  • 2026论文降AIGC网站:11款工具实测谁才是真神器?
  • Kubernetes部署Dify终极指南:企业级AI应用平台实战手册